Ruby Glenn Kelley Hatley, age 91 of Albemarle, passed away at Stanly Manor on May 11, 2010.

She was born September 3, 1918 in Stanly County to the late Glenn Dean Kelley and Pearlie Ethel Rogers Kelley. She was also preceded in death by her husband, Grady Jurrant Hatley in 1969.

She was a retired from Granite Quarry Dry Cleaners as a manager. She was a member of Centerview Baptist Church.
